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Baishan Fir | Ecuadorean Spiny Pocket Mouse |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(bitki) | Animalia (hayvan) |
| Phylum | Coniferophyta (Conifers) | Chordata (Kordalılar) |
| Class | Pinopsida (Conifers) | Mammalia (memeliler) |
| Order | Pinales (İğne yapraklılar) | Rodentia (kemiriciler) |
| Family | Pinaceae (Pine Family) | Heteromyidae |
| Genus | Abies | Heteromys |
| Species | Abies beshanzuensis | Heteromys teleus |
